Football: Leeds' relegation fears intensify after 4-0 thrashing by Tottenham

Tottenham Hotspur's English striker Harry Kane (left) with Leeds United's Welsh midfielder Daniel James during the EPL football match on Feb 26, 2022. PHOTO: AFP

LONDON (REUTERS) - Leeds' Premier League relegation fears intensified after they slumped to a 4-0 defeat at home to Tottenham on Saturday (Feb 26).

Leeds fell apart early on in front of an expectant Elland Road, conceding twice inside 15 minutes as goals from Matt Doherty and Dejan Kulusevski put Spurs in the driving seat.

Harry Kane volleyed home a third in the 27th minute, making Leeds only the second side in Premier League history to concede three or more goals in five consecutive matches in the competition, after Sunderland in November 2005.

Son Heung-min completed the rout late on.

A fifth defeat in their last six league matches for Leeds leaves them 15th in the table, only three points clear of the bottom three, having played three games more than Burnley in 18th place.

Spurs' second successive win on the road moved Antonio Conte's side above Wolverhampton Wanderers into seventh in the standings.
